Rolando Sousa

Víctor Rolando Sousa Huanambal (Lambayeque, 22 August 1961) is a Peruvian lawyer and politician.[1] He ran for the second vice presidency under the candidacy of Martha Chavez to the presidency of the Republic, representing "Alliance for the Future" party, in the 2006 General Election. Despite losing, he joined the Congress in the 2006-2011 period.[citation needed]
